PDA

Archiv verlassen und diese Seite im Standarddesign anzeigen : Ragtime


Gast
2004-09-26, 14:13:55
RagTime nicht unter Linux




Leider gibt es RagTime nicht unter Linux und es gibt bei uns auch auf absehbare Zeit kein Projekt einer Portierung.

Das Erscheinen einer Version für Mac OS X hat bei vielen Beobachtern anscheinend die Annahme ausgelöst, jetzt könnte eine Portierung auf Linux ja nicht mehr viel Arbeit sein, schließlich handelt es sich in beiden Fällen um ein Unix-System.

Während die Engines im Programm, die z.B. die Berechnung eines Rechenblatts steuern, tatsächlich relativ einfach portierbar währen, steckt ein gewaltiger Aufwand bei einem Programm wie RagTime im User-Interface und im Bereich Druck. Etwas zugespitzt ist das Problem also nicht: "Portierung auf Linux" sondern "Portierung auf X11". Und zu dem Projekt fehlen uns definitiv die Resourcen.


Schade :(

Kennt jemand das Programm. Die Privat-Version für Windows ist kostenlos. Ist ein super Prog!

Schade, dass da nichts mit Linux wird!

Exxtreme
2004-09-26, 14:17:33
Schade :(

Kennt jemand das Programm. Die Privat-Version für Windows ist kostenlos. Ist ein super Prog!

Schade, dass da nichts mit Linux wird!
Hmmm, vielleicht kriegt man das mit WINE zum Laufen. Schon mal probiert?

Gast
2004-09-26, 14:28:35
Nein - mag auch kein Wine. Finde es halt schade, dass die das nicht Portieren. Hätte nicht gedacht, dass das so schwer ist, da es ja 'ne Mac Version gibt!

Exxtreme
2004-09-26, 14:38:34
Nein - mag auch kein Wine. Finde es halt schade, dass die das nicht Portieren. Hätte nicht gedacht, dass das so schwer ist, da es ja 'ne Mac Version gibt!
Der Mac benutzt auch kein X11. Wobei ich nicht verstehe was an einer Portierung so schwer sein soll. Man nehme ein beliebiges Toolkit. Dann muss man sich um's X11 gar nicht mehr kümmern. Für mich klingt das eher wie eine Ausrede.

Lokadamus
2004-09-26, 14:56:58
mmm...

:| Ich finde es immer toll, wenn auf irgendeine Software hingewiesen wird, aber nichtmal ein Link spendiert wird. http://www.ragtime.de/ <-- hab dafür aber keinen Bedarf und die Entwickler sehen momentan keinen grossen Markt im Linuxbereich für die Software. Ausserdem beisst es sich dann auch sehr schnell mit der GPL ...

Coda
2004-09-26, 14:57:08
Wenn sie bisher aber kein Toolkit benützt haben, dann müssten sie trotzdem die komplette UI neu schreiben - und das ist auch mit Toolkit genug Arbeit.

Gast
2004-09-26, 15:09:36
mmm...

:| Ich finde es immer toll, wenn auf irgendeine Software hingewiesen wird, aber nichtmal ein Link spendiert wird. http://www.ragtime.de/ <-- hab dafür aber keinen Bedarf und die Entwickler sehen momentan keinen grossen Markt im Linuxbereich für die Software. Ausserdem beisst es sich dann auch sehr schnell mit der GPL ...

- sorry - hatte link vergessen
- solltest mal testen. ist ein klasse programm (auch im C't test war es super)
- wieso beisst es sich mit der gpl?

Exxtreme
2004-09-26, 15:13:13
Wenn sie bisher aber kein Toolkit benützt haben, dann müssten sie trotzdem die komplette UI neu schreiben - und das ist auch mit Toolkit genug Arbeit.
Naja, eine Portierung zwischen MacOS und Windows ohne Toolkit ist auch aufwändig. Diesen Aufwand haben sie aber nicht gescheut. :|

GTK z.B. gibt es für sehr viele Plattformen und es steht unter der LGPL-Lizenz.
x11-libs/gtk+
Latest version available: 2.4.9-r1
Latest version installed: 2.4.9-r1
Size of downloaded files: 9,380 kB
Homepage: http://www.gtk.org/
Description: Gimp ToolKit +
License: LGPL-2

LGPL bedeutet, daß man dagegen linken kann ohne das Projekt selbst unter die GPL stellen zu müssen. =)

Gast
2004-09-26, 15:55:47
Naja, eine Portierung zwischen MacOS und Windows ohne Toolkit ist auch aufwändig. Diesen Aufwand haben sie aber nicht gescheut. :|
bei macos ist auch eher der markt für ragtime als bei linux wo wohl kaum absatz zu erwarten ist

Coda
2004-09-26, 17:17:29
GTK is Müll auf Windows und MacOS. Wenn dann wx oder Qt.

Exxtreme
2004-09-26, 17:40:48
GTK is Müll auf Windows und MacOS. Wenn dann wx oder Qt.
Also mit GIMP unter Windows habe ich keine Probleme. =) Und bei Qt könnte der recht hohe Preis für die kommerzielle Version abschrecken.

Nagilum
2004-09-26, 18:08:39
Und bei Qt könnte der recht hohe Preis für die kommerzielle Version abschrecken.
Rechne mal die Ersparnis bei den Enwicklergehältern dagegen. Die Kosten für die Anschaffung von Qt amortisieren sich dann innerhalb kürzester Zeit.

Gast
2004-09-26, 18:39:03
Naja, eine Portierung zwischen MacOS und Windows ohne Toolkit ist auch aufwändig. Diesen Aufwand haben sie aber nicht gescheut. :|

GTK z.B. gibt es für sehr viele Plattformen und es steht unter der LGPL-Lizenz.
x11-libs/gtk+
Latest version available: 2.4.9-r1
Latest version installed: 2.4.9-r1
Size of downloaded files: 9,380 kB
Homepage: http://www.gtk.org/
Description: Gimp ToolKit +
License: LGPL-2

LGPL bedeutet, daß man dagegen linken kann ohne das Projekt selbst unter die GPL stellen zu müssen. =)


Wo lebst du? natürlich gibts für OS X ein Toolkit vergleichbar mit deinem GTK-Krams... o_O

/me
2004-09-29, 16:41:28
Naja, eine Portierung zwischen MacOS und Windows ohne Toolkit ist auch aufwändig. Diesen Aufwand haben sie aber nicht gescheut. :|

Das ist auch nicht das einzige Beispiel für so ein Verhalten. Komischerweise wird immer zuerst dafür portiert, obwohl bei Linux die Nutzerzahl doch sicher erheblich höher ist.

Darkstar
2004-09-29, 23:00:55
Das ist auch nicht das einzige Beispiel für so ein Verhalten. Komischerweise wird immer zuerst dafür portiert, obwohl bei Linux die Nutzerzahl doch sicher erheblich höher ist.RagTime gab es zuerst auf MacOS (Classic). Erst viel später wurde wurde es auf Windows portiert. Aus meiner Sicht ist es logisch, daß die Entwickler zuerst den Sprung vom klassischen MacOS zu MacOS X wagen, bevor sie sich Linux zuwenden.

/me
2004-09-30, 13:35:54
RagTime gab es zuerst auf MacOS (Classic). Erst viel später wurde wurde es auf Windows portiert. Aus meiner Sicht ist es logisch, daß die Entwickler zuerst den Sprung vom klassischen MacOS zu MacOS X wagen, bevor sie sich Linux zuwenden.

Ach so. Dann macht es ja Sinn...